I believe what the OP was referring to was the popup notifying you that the site has Tapatalk if you view it with a regular web browser from a mobile device. In my experience this is very infrequent, to the point that it could only be the first time you visit the site with a given browser on a given device. But certainly not every page or even more than once per visit. I don't even get it once per visit, but maybe if you don't stay logged in you would get it every visit.

I was getting this, disabled cookies and it happened every page I went to. I ended up enabling the cookies and it went away.
Yep, that's why I keep asking people reporting an issue if their browser is accepting cookies. That's how it tracks that it already showed you the popup.
